The problem
Why teams leave Microsoft PowerApps.
PowerApps Premium is $1–5k/mo. Power Fx isn't a hireable language. Auditors ask for controls PowerApps can't produce alone.
Our approach
How we migrate.
Reproduce Canvas / Model-driven UX in Angular or React with Fluent UI or MUI; migrate Dataverse to Postgres; convert Power Automate flows to typed background jobs.

Will I lose any data when I move off PowerApps?+
No. Data is exported, validated with row-level checks, and replayed with delta sync until cutover. The old PowerApps app stays untouched until you confirm rollout, so you always have a rollback path.
